History and Growth:
On-line poker surfaced into the belated 1990s as a consequence of breakthroughs in technology additionally the internet. The first online poker room, Planet Poker, was launched in 1998, attracting a little but enthusiastic community. However, it was at early 2000s that online poker practiced exponential growth, primarily as a result of intro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
